技术领域technical field
本实用新型涉及园林建设技术领域,尤其涉及用于园林节水的雨水收集过滤装置。The utility model relates to the technical field of garden construction, in particular to a rainwater collecting and filtering device for water saving in gardens.
背景技术Background technique
随着城市生活的不断提高,人们对于绿化园林的建设需求也不断提高,园林是通过改造地形、种植树木花草、营造建筑和布置园路等途径创作出来的自然环境,在园林建设中,需要对种植的树木花草进行灌溉,灌溉需要用到很多水,因此现在很多园林建设中,通过收集雨水来实现节水灌溉。With the continuous improvement of urban life, people's demand for the construction of green gardens is also increasing. A garden is a natural environment created by transforming the terrain, planting trees and flowers, building buildings, and arranging garden roads. Planted trees and flowers are irrigated, and irrigation requires a lot of water. Therefore, in many garden constructions, water-saving irrigation is realized by collecting rainwater.
现有的用于园林节水的雨水收集过滤装置,一般只设置单次过滤,过滤效果差,不便于拆卸下来清洁维护,其雨水收集的面积小,集水的效率低,其在非雨天时易落入杂质,雨水易被过多蒸发,为此我们提出了用于园林节水的雨水收集过滤装置,用来解决上述问题。The existing rainwater collection and filtration devices used for water saving in gardens are generally only equipped with a single filter, the filtration effect is poor, and it is not easy to disassemble for cleaning and maintenance. The area of rainwater collection is small and the efficiency of water collection is low. It is easy to fall into impurities, and the rainwater is easy to be evaporated too much. Therefore, we have proposed a rainwater collection and filtration device for garden water saving to solve the above problems.
实用新型内容Utility model content
本实用新型的目的是为了解决现有技术中存在的缺点,而提出的用于园林节水的雨水收集过滤装置,其集水斗的设置使得雨水收集的面积大,提高了集水的效率,可在非雨天可盖上盖子,即可避免杂质经固定筒落入,又可避免收集水箱内的雨水被过多蒸发,设置有初级过滤机构和次级过滤机构,不但可进行两次过滤,过滤效果极佳,而且便于安装,也便于拆卸下来清洁维护。The purpose of this utility model is to solve the shortcomings in the prior art, and propose a rainwater collection and filtration device for water conservation in gardens. The setting of the water collecting bucket makes the area of rainwater collection large and improves the efficiency of water collection. The cover can be covered on non-rainy days, which can prevent impurities from falling through the fixed cylinder and avoid excessive evaporation of rainwater in the collection water tank. It is equipped with a primary filter mechanism and a secondary filter mechanism, which can not only filter twice, The filter effect is excellent, and it is easy to install and disassemble for cleaning and maintenance.
为了实现上述目的,本实用新型采用了如下技术方案:In order to achieve the above object, the utility model adopts the following technical solutions:
用于园林节水的雨水收集过滤装置,包括设置在园林地面下的收集水箱,所述收集水箱的上端侧壁上贯穿并固定连接有连接筒和排水导管,所述排水导管的下端延伸至收集水箱的内底部,所述连接筒的上端贯穿园林地面并设有集水斗,所述集水斗的下端侧壁上固定连接有安装筒,所述连接筒的上端内壁上设有与安装筒位置相对应的安装槽,所述安装筒位于安装槽内,所述安装筒的侧壁与安装槽的内壁滑动连接且相抵,所述集水斗的上端侧壁上固定连接有固定筒,所述固定筒内设有初级过滤机构,所述固定筒的上端设有盖子,所述连接筒内设有次级过滤机构。The rainwater collecting and filtering device for garden water saving includes a collecting water tank arranged under the garden ground, the upper end side wall of the collecting water tank penetrates and is fixedly connected with a connecting cylinder and a drainage conduit, and the lower end of the drainage conduit extends to the collecting water The inner bottom of the water tank, the upper end of the connecting cylinder runs through the garden ground and is provided with a water collecting bucket, the lower end side wall of the water collecting bucket is fixedly connected with the installation cylinder, and the upper end inner wall of the connecting cylinder is provided with the installation cylinder The installation groove corresponding to the position, the installation cylinder is located in the installation groove, the side wall of the installation cylinder is slidingly connected with the inner wall of the installation groove and resisted, and the upper end side wall of the water collection bucket is fixedly connected with a fixed cylinder, so A primary filter mechanism is provided in the fixed cylinder, a cover is provided on the upper end of the fixed cylinder, and a secondary filter mechanism is provided in the connecting cylinder.
优选地,所述初级过滤机构包括固定连接在固定筒内壁上的第一框体,所述第一框体相对的内壁上均固定连接有初级滤网。Preferably, the primary filter mechanism includes a first frame body fixedly connected to the inner wall of the fixed cylinder, and primary filter screens are fixedly connected to the opposite inner walls of the first frame body.
优选地,所述盖子的上端侧壁上固定连接有第一把手。Preferably, a first handle is fixedly connected to the upper end side wall of the cover.
优选地,所述次级过滤机构包括放置在安装槽的底部内壁上的第二框体,所述第二框体的下端侧壁与安装槽的底部内壁相抵,所述第二框体的下端侧壁固定连接有次级滤网。Preferably, the secondary filter mechanism includes a second frame body placed on the bottom inner wall of the installation groove, the lower end side wall of the second frame body is against the bottom inner wall of the installation groove, and the lower end of the second frame body The side wall is fixedly connected with a secondary filter screen.
优选地,所述第二框体的上端侧壁上固定连接有两个相互对称的第二把手。Preferably, two mutually symmetrical second handles are fixedly connected to the upper side wall of the second frame.
优选地,所述集水斗、安装筒和固定筒为一体成型,所述集水斗、安装筒和固定筒的材质为聚丙烯。Preferably, the water collecting bucket, the installation cylinder and the fixing cylinder are integrally formed, and the material of the water collecting bucket, the installation cylinder and the fixing cylinder is polypropylene.
本实用新型具有以下有益效果:The utility model has the following beneficial effects:
1、通过设置收集水箱、连接筒和集水斗,收集水箱埋设在园林地面下,减少地面占地空间,集水斗提高了雨水收集的面积,从而提高了集水的效率;1. By setting the collection water tank, connection cylinder and water collection bucket, the collection water tank is buried under the garden ground to reduce the floor space, and the water collection bucket increases the area of rainwater collection, thereby improving the efficiency of water collection;
2、通过在固定筒上设置盖子,在非雨天可盖上盖子,即可避免杂质经固定筒落入,又可避免收集水箱内的雨水被过多蒸发;2. By setting a cover on the fixed cylinder, the cover can be covered in non-rainy days, which can prevent impurities from falling through the fixed cylinder and prevent the rainwater in the collection tank from being evaporated too much;
3、通过在固定筒内设置初级过滤机构,且在连接筒内设置次级过滤机构,当使用本装置收集雨水时,雨水先经过初级滤网流入集水斗,初级滤网可过滤掉雨水中存在的杂质,并且可避免下雨时大风刮入树叶等杂质,雨水从集水斗经安装筒流入连接筒内,经次级滤网再次过滤后,流入收集水箱内,过滤效果极佳,且集水斗、安装筒和固定筒为一体成型,集水斗通过安装筒插设在安装槽内,方便对其进行安装拆卸,从而清洁固定筒内的初级滤网,第二框体和次级滤网放置在连接筒内的安装槽上,便于拆卸下来清洁维护。3. By setting the primary filter mechanism in the fixed cylinder and the secondary filter mechanism in the connecting cylinder, when using this device to collect rainwater, the rainwater will first flow into the water collection bucket through the primary filter, and the primary filter can filter out the rainwater Existing impurities, and can prevent the strong wind from blowing into the leaves and other impurities when it rains. The rainwater flows from the water collecting bucket through the installation cylinder into the connecting cylinder, and after being filtered again by the secondary filter, it flows into the collection water tank. The filtering effect is excellent, and The water collection bucket, the installation cylinder and the fixed cylinder are integrally formed. The water collection bucket is inserted into the installation groove through the installation cylinder, which is convenient for installation and disassembly, so as to clean the primary filter in the fixed cylinder, the second frame and the secondary filter. The filter screen is placed on the installation groove in the connecting cylinder, which is easy to disassemble for cleaning and maintenance.

参照图1-3,用于园林节水的雨水收集过滤装置,包括设置在园林地面下的收集水箱1,收集水箱1埋设在园林地面下,减少地面占地空间,收集水箱1的上端侧壁上贯穿并固定连接有连接筒2和排水导管3,排水导管3的下端延伸至收集水箱1的内底部,通过排水导管3外接水泵,将收集水箱1内收集过滤后的雨水用于园林灌溉。Referring to Figures 1-3, the rainwater collection and filtration device for garden water conservation includes a collection water tank 1 arranged under the garden ground, and the collection water tank 1 is buried under the garden ground to reduce the space occupied by the ground. The upper side wall of the collection water tank 1 Connecting cylinder 2 and drainage conduit 3 are penetrated and fixedly connected to the top, and the lower end of drainage conduit 3 extends to the inner bottom of collection water tank 1, and the water pump is connected externally through drainage conduit 3, and the rainwater collected and filtered in collection water tank 1 is used for garden irrigation.
其中,连接筒2的上端贯穿园林地面并设有集水斗4,通过在安装筒5上设置集水斗4,提高了雨水收集的面积,从而提高了集水的效率,集水斗4的下端侧壁上固定连接有安装筒5,连接筒2的上端内壁上设有与安装筒5位置相对应的安装槽6,安装筒5位于安装槽6内,安装筒5的侧壁与安装槽6的内壁滑动连接且相抵,集水斗4通过安装筒5插设在连接筒2上的安装槽6内,安装槽6可为安装筒5提供固定和支撑作用,集水斗4的上端侧壁上固定连接有固定筒7,集水斗4、安装筒5和固定筒7为一体成型,集水斗4、安装筒5和固定筒7的材质为聚丙烯,耐腐蚀、抗老化、成本低。Wherein, the upper end of connecting tube 2 runs through the garden ground and is provided with water collecting bucket 4, by setting water collecting bucket 4 on installation tube 5, the area of rainwater collection has been improved, thereby improved the efficiency of water collection, the water collecting bucket 4 The side wall of the lower end is fixedly connected with the installation cylinder 5, the upper inner wall of the connection cylinder 2 is provided with the installation groove 6 corresponding to the position of the installation cylinder 5, the installation cylinder 5 is located in the installation groove 6, the side wall of the installation cylinder 5 and the installation groove The inner walls of 6 are slidingly connected and offset, and the water collecting bucket 4 is inserted into the installation groove 6 on the connecting cylinder 2 through the installation cylinder 5. The installation groove 6 can provide fixing and supporting functions for the installation cylinder 5. The upper end side of the water collection bucket 4 The wall is fixedly connected with a fixed cylinder 7, and the water collection bucket 4, the installation cylinder 5 and the fixed cylinder 7 are integrally formed. The material of the water collection bucket 4, the installation cylinder 5 and the fixed cylinder 7 is polypropylene, which is resistant to corrosion, aging and low cost. Low.
其中,固定筒7内设有初级过滤机构,初级过滤机构包括固定连接在固定筒7内壁上的第一框体8,第一框体8相对的内壁上均固定连接有初级滤网9,当使用本装置收集雨水时,通过第一把手11打开盖子10,雨水经固定筒7落入,先经过初级滤网9流入集水斗4,初级滤网9可过滤掉雨水中存在的杂质,并且可避免下雨时大风刮入树叶等杂质。Wherein, the fixed cylinder 7 is provided with a primary filter mechanism, and the primary filter mechanism includes a first frame body 8 fixedly connected to the inner wall of the fixed cylinder 7, and a primary filter screen 9 is fixedly connected on the opposite inner wall of the first frame body 8. When using this device to collect rainwater, open the cover 10 through the first handle 11, the rainwater falls into the fixed cylinder 7, and first flows into the water collecting bucket 4 through the primary filter screen 9, the primary filter screen 9 can filter out impurities in the rainwater, and can Avoid strong winds blowing into leaves and other impurities when it rains.
其中,固定筒7的上端设有盖子10,盖子10的上端侧壁上固定连接有第一把手11,通过在固定筒7上设置盖子10,在非雨天可盖上盖子10,即可避免杂质经固定筒7落入,又可避免收集水箱1内的雨水被过多蒸发,连接筒2内设有次级过滤机构,次级过滤机构包括放置在安装槽6的底部内壁上的第二框体12,第二框体12的下端侧壁与安装槽6的底部内壁相抵,第二框体12的下端侧壁固定连接有次级滤网13,第二框体12的上端侧壁上固定连接有两个相互对称的第二把手14,通过第二把手14将第二框体12放置在安装槽6上,次级滤网13插入连接筒2内,当使用本装置收集雨水时,雨水从集水斗4经安装筒5流入连接筒2内,经次级滤网13再次过滤后,流入收集水箱1内。Wherein, the upper end of fixed cylinder 7 is provided with lid 10, and the upper end side wall of lid 10 is fixedly connected with first handle 11, by setting lid 10 on fixed cylinder 7, can cover lid 10 in non-rainy days, can avoid impurity to pass through. Falling the fixed cylinder 7 can prevent the rainwater in the collection tank 1 from being evaporated too much. The connecting cylinder 2 is provided with a secondary filter mechanism, which includes a second frame placed on the bottom inner wall of the installation groove 6 12. The lower end side wall of the second frame body 12 is against the bottom inner wall of the installation groove 6, the lower end side wall of the second frame body 12 is fixedly connected with the secondary filter screen 13, and the upper end side wall of the second frame body 12 is fixedly connected to There are two mutually symmetrical second handles 14, through which the second frame body 12 is placed on the installation groove 6, and the secondary filter screen 13 is inserted into the connecting cylinder 2. When the device is used to collect rainwater, the rainwater will flow from The water collecting bucket 4 flows into the connecting cylinder 2 through the installation cylinder 5, and flows into the collecting water tank 1 after being filtered again by the secondary filter screen 13.
